26 September 2007

SMITHS Detection, part of the global technology company Smiths Group, today announces over $170 million of new contracts:

  • In Russia and Dubai, Smiths Detection has gained significant orders worth over US $150 million in the transportation and ports & border markets.  The contracts include substantial numbers of HCV mobile systems made in the company's new St Petersburg facility for the Russian border authority and state-of-the-art airport security equipment – such as explosives detection systems for carry-on and checked baggage – to be deployed in the new Terminal 3 at Dubai International Airport.  All of the bags at the new Terminal 3, Concourse 2 and Concourse 3 expansion will be screened by Smiths Detection’s technology.

 

  • Smiths Detection has won over US$28 million worth of business in India for airport security systems since January 2007.  The contracts include orders for Smiths Detection’s automatic explosives detection systems for hold baggage and passenger screening equipment.
    Smiths Detection’s world-leading threat detection technology is deployed in 85 per cent of the world’s airports and in mass transit systems, helping to keep passengers safe when they travel.
